Serbia: “Pesma za Evroviziju 2026” Participants Have Been Revealed

For the 4th year in a row, Serbia will select its Eurovision entry via the national selection “Pesma za Evroviziju”.
The Serbian broadcaster RTS revealed the full line-up of the festival:

“Pesma za Evroviziju 2026” Line-Up:

  1. Mirna Radulović – OMAJA
  2. Zona – Čairi
  3. Anabela Mitić – Trampolina
  4. Iva Grujin – Otkrivam sebe
  5. LU-KA – Veruj
  6. Kosmos trip – Sve je u redu
  7. Makao bend – Daj nam svet
  8. Lores – Unseen
  9. Harem Girls – Bom Bom
  10. Jack Lupino – Adrenalin
  11. Zejna – Jugoslavija
  12. Milica Burazer – Svima vama treba mama
  13. Manivi – Svaki dan
  14. Sanja Aleksić – Ko me proba
  15. Lavina – Kraj mene
  16. Ana Mašulović – Zavoli me
  17. Brat Pelin – Fräulein
  18. Geminni – Metar sreće
  19. Đurđica Gojković – Moma mala
  20. YANX – Srušio si sve
  21. Aleksandar Radojević – Sudbina
  22. Eegor – Klaber
  23. Aleksandra Sekulić – Kule
  24. Avgust – Jabuka

“Pesma za Evroviziju 2026” – Known Details

  1. In case the selection committee isn’t satisfied with the quality of the submissions, they might select another song inependently.
  2. The selection committee, composed of music and industry experts, will shortlist the list of submitted songs.
  3. The winner will be selected by 50% public vote and 50% national jury vote.
  4. At least 51% of the song lyrics must be in one of Serbia national languages.
  5. The main performers must be Serbian citizens. The composers and song writers can be of any nationality.
  6. The entry must contain complete information about the authors and performers of the composition: song title, lyrics, biographies, photographs, social media details of the performer, contact address, telephone number, and e-mail.

Princ represented Serbia in Eurovision 2025
He performed “Mila” and didn’t qualify for the final

Eurovision 2026 will be held in Vienna, Austria, on May 12th, 14th, and 16th, 2026.
